Corrib Oil, an Irish energy and retail company, plans to expand its service station network to 100 stores by 2030, creating 1,200 new jobs. The company currently operates 38 stores and plans to open four new stations this year, with the first opening in Cork this month and creating 30 jobs. Corrib Oil also announced a partnership with Wendy's to open 10 new restaurants at their stations over the next two years.
